On February 24, 2022, Russian President Vladimir Putin launched an offensive on neighboring Ukraine, which he promised to “demilitarize” and “denazify”. The world traces a month of war and looks back at the consequences that are revealed day after day: Russian advances on the ground then stagnation, the bombardment of civilian targets, economic sanctions, the displacement of the population, slipping diplomacy.
